How to Choose Restaurant Furniture That Fits Your Budget

When setting up a restaurant, furniture is one of the most significant investments you’ll make. The right furniture not only complements the theme and ambiance of your space but also ensures comfort and durability. However, with countless options available, balancing style, functionality, and budget can be challenging.


In this guide, we’ll explore practical steps to help you choose restaurant furniture that fits your budget, ensuring you create a space that attracts customers while staying within financial limits.

Define Your Budget

Before diving into designs and materials, it’s essential to determine how much you’re willing to spend on furniture. Allocating a clear budget will help you focus on options that are affordable while preventing overspending.


Once you set a budget, break it down into specific categories such as Restaurant Chairs, Restaurant Tables, and decorative pieces. By having a clear budget in mind, you’ll avoid splurging on one item at the expense of others.


Identify Your Restaurant’s Theme

Your restaurant’s furniture should align with its overall theme and target audience. For example, high-end fine dining establishments might require luxurious chairs and tables made of premium materials like solid wood or leather.


On the other hand, a casual cafe may call for trendy yet affordable Cafe Chairs with vibrant finishes. Consider whether your restaurant has a modern, rustic, industrial, or vintage vibe and choose furniture that reflects this style without exceeding your budget.



Research Furniture Manufacturers

Finding reliable furniture manufacturers is crucial when sourcing high-quality furniture at reasonable prices. Start by researching reputable manufacturers online or through industry referrals. Many manufacturers offer bulk discounts, which can help you save significantly.


Additionally, purchasing directly from furniture manufacturers eliminates middlemen costs and gives you access to custom designs tailored to your needs. Look for companies with positive reviews and a proven track record of delivering durable, stylish, and cost-effective restaurant furniture.


Consider Material and Durability

The materials you choose play a major role in determining both the price and lifespan of your furniture. Opt for materials that suit your restaurant’s environment and level of foot traffic. For example:

  • Restaurant Chairs: Chairs made from wood, metal, or a combination of both are popular for their durability and affordability. Upholstered chairs may cost more but can provide an upscale appearance for fine dining establishments.

  • Restaurant Tables: Laminate and veneer tables are budget-friendly options that mimic the look of real wood. If you’re willing to invest a bit more, solid wood or granite tabletops add a touch of elegance.

  • Cafe Chairs: Lightweight materials such as aluminum or polycarbonate are excellent for cafes as they’re durable, portable, and affordable.

While it’s tempting to choose the cheapest materials, investing in furniture that can withstand daily wear and tear will save you money in the long run.


Mix and Match Styles

You don’t have to stick to a uniform style for all your furniture. Mixing and matching designs can create a dynamic and inviting space while allowing you to combine high-end pieces with budget-friendly options.


For example, pairing sleek Restaurant Tables with trendy Cafe Chairs can give your space a modern yet eclectic look. Experiment with different color palettes, shapes, and finishes to achieve a stylish ambiance without overspending.


Measure Your Space

Choosing the right furniture size is just as important as choosing the right style. Overcrowding your restaurant with oversized tables and chairs can make the space feel cramped, while undersized furniture may look out of place.


Measure your available space carefully, considering the seating arrangement, aisle width, and customer comfort. Furniture manufacturers often provide detailed dimensions of their products, which can help you make informed decisions.


Don’t Overlook Comfort

Comfort should never be sacrificed for style or budget. Uncomfortable furniture can leave a negative impression on your customers, discouraging repeat visits. For seating, consider ergonomic designs that provide ample back support.


Upholstered seats or cushioned Restaurant Chairs are excellent options for ensuring a pleasant dining experience. Always test furniture samples before making bulk purchases to assess their comfort and build quality.


Shop Smart

To get the best deals, explore multiple avenues for purchasing restaurant furniture:

  • Online Retailers: Many websites offer discounts on bulk orders of Restaurant Chairs and tables. However, check customer reviews and return policies before buying.

  • Secondhand Options: Buying used furniture can be a cost-effective solution if you’re on a tight budget. Look for secondhand options from other restaurants or auction sites.

  • Seasonal Sales: Furniture manufacturers and retailers often run sales during certain times of the year, such as the end of a season or during holidays. Keep an eye out for these deals to maximize your savings.


Factor in Maintenance Costs

While the upfront cost of furniture is important, don’t forget to account for maintenance expenses. Some materials require regular cleaning or refinishing to maintain their appearance.


For example, wooden furniture may need periodic polishing, while metal furniture may need rust protection. Choose materials that align with your restaurant’s maintenance capabilities and budget.


Prioritize Quality Over Quantity

When working with a limited budget, it can be tempting to buy as much furniture as possible. However, it’s better to invest in a smaller number of high-quality pieces that last longer. Durable Restaurant Chairs and sturdy tables will reduce the need for frequent replacements, ultimately saving you money over time.
